City Council met in adjourned session - Layor L.P.Sinsheimer presiding. Present : Chas Formes, L.J.Lefos:et, H.R.Cox, L.F.Sinsheimer. l.bsent : Johi? Ch�,pek. The following applications for permit to build were granted on motion of H.---'.Cox seconded by Chas Forbes: Clyde R. Johns - Residence & Garage lot 20 Block 1 Caudill Tract Cost 40000.00 am. Pfeiffer - Garage lot 3 Block 121 I:_u:•ray L Church :ddn Cost 40.00 Bena ;;inset' - Garage lot 1 Block 49 Reeds ilddn Cost 60.00 dim. H.Broadhurst - Garage Block 5 Imperial :ddn Cost 75.00 The application of G.H.'.Iilson for license for Lodging house at 8G0 Osos Street was referred to the Commissioner of Public Health and Safety for report to the Council on motion of Chas Forbes seconded by H.E.Cox. ek The application of :Y.H.Broadhurst for permit to connect with the City Sewer on Victori Street east of Francis Street•, granted on motion of H.E.Cox seconded by L.J. .Defosset. on Motion of Chas Forbes seconded by L.B.Cox the petition of u.il.polson for permit to tall Two additional 550;;ga13nn underground gasoline storage tanks at Service Station corner h and Broad Streets was referred to the Coa- raissioner of Public Health and Safety for report o the Council, as was also, the application of Louis Vega for perrait to place a Shoe polis tand on the north side of l,lonterey Street near I:_orro Street. 1 1 1 1 L n 1 1 1 1 Ea • The petition of Id.S.Leviin et al, relative to Bridge on Chorro Street over Stenne,r Creek was received and on motion of H.E.Cox seconded by L.J.Defosset the same was ordered placed on file. A petition Yeas received from property ov:ners on :sigh Street requesting that a 4" Water line be installed on lower High Street, also, that a "'ire Hydrant be installed in the vicinity of the junction of High Street and Buchon Streets. On motion of Chas Forbes seconded by E.E.Cox it was ordered that the work be done as-prayed for. The report of the Pound Llaster for the month of December was received and ordered filed on motion of L.J.Defosset seconded by Chas Forbes. In a communication ;;'arren B. Burch, Engineer, advised the Council- :that the contract for the construction of the Outfall Sewer, from French Street to the new Disposal Plant on the City Farm, has been completed by the Oakland Sevier Construction Co., Contractors, in accordance with the requirements of the Contract and specifications for same, and recommended the acceptance of said work by the City of San Luis Obispo. The matter was laid over for one week. The claim of the Oakland Sevier Construction Company in the amount of $ 545.26 , be Engineers Estimate No. 2 , for the construction of Outfall Sewer from French Street to the new Sewage Disposal Plant on the City Farm, was ordered paid, on motion of H.E.Cox seconded b Chas Forbes. On motion of H.E.Cox seconded by L.J.Defosset the petition of the Golden rule Service Station, Ljonterey Street and Llurray Avenue, for permit to install an additional 550 gallon underground gasoline storage tank was granted. TYn applications of the Santa Earia Gas Company for permit to out pavement on Chorro. Street between Higuera and LIarsh Street; on I:Iarsh Street between Chorro Street and Broad Stree and on I.1arsh Street between Osos Street and LIorro Streets were granted on motion of H.E.Cox seconded by Chas Forbes with the provision that the work be done under the supervision of the City Ellzgineer. The application of Cline's Electric Shop for permit to install an Electric Sign at A.LI.Flallace Cleaning Forks, 403 Higuera Street, was granted on motion of L.J.Defosset seconded by Chas - Forbes, with the usual reservations. In re matter of petition of Anholm Bros., for permit to extend SewercHains in Anholm Addition: Discussion It was moved by H.E.Cox and seconded by Chas Forbes that the matter be referred back to Anholm Bros., Said petitioners to furnish the Council, for their approval, plans and specifications for the contemplated work. The City Engineer made.vr.i.tten report relative to outlay by the City of San Luis Obispi for lowering and changing pipes, etc. in the vicinity of City's Reservoir, made necessary by change in route of State Highway. Estimated Cost Si 100.00 to be borne by State Highway Co:timission. The City Attorney was directed to prepare a. ?esolution authorizing the execution of a Deed from the City of San Luis Obispo to : alie..'.State of ' California,' '..f.or parcels of land near City's Reservoir for Eighway ._purposes. On notion of L.J.Defosset seconded by Chas "'orbes the petition of property owners for the paving of Islay Street was ordered filed with other petitions of similar nature, The petition for a Bridge over Stenner Creek at Eurray :;venue vias left over for report of City Engineer at the next meeting.
